  • Karen Guregian emphasizes how the Patriots Week 1 loss can’t be blamed on having a rookie quarterback; Mac Jones stars in his Patriots debut.
  • Mike Reiss recaps Sunday’s loss to the Fins: Mac Jones impresses in debut, but a late fumble at the 9-yard line ended what could have been a go-ahead touchdown drive. Jones finished 29-of-39 for 281 yards and one touchdown with no interceptions.

  • Miles Ruder (PFF) NFL Week 1 Game Recap: Miami Dolphins 17, New England Patriots 16. Trailing by a point with under four minutes to go, Mac Jones nearly led the New England Patriots offense to a game-winning score, but a fumble by Damien Harris on the Miami 8-yard line ultimately cost them the game.
